CD4066BF3A

Introducing the CD4066BF3A, a versatile analog switch integrated circuit that offers four individually controllable and bidirectional switches. This high-performance device is designed with low ON resistance and low OFF leakage, making it ideal for a wide range of applications including signal routing, digital data communication, and audio/visual systems. The CD4066BF3A features a wide operating voltage range of 3V to 15V, allowing it to be used in both battery-powered and industrial environments. Its simple control interface makes it easy to integrate into existing designs, while its robust construction ensures reliable and long-lasting performance.
